The Role of Struts in Vehicle Stability
Struts are pivotal in your vehicle, acting as integral parts of the suspension system. They connect various suspension components, absorb shocks from the road, and maintain tire alignment, providing a smoother and safer ride. Quality vehicle suspension North Vancouver significantly enhances these properties, delivering optimum driving performance across different terrains. As highlighted by Car and Driver, a well-functioning suspension impacts comfort and plays a critical part in ensuring vehicle safety, emphasizing why drivers must understand and maintain this system.
Signs That Your Struts Need Replacement
Recognizing when your struts are due for replacement can prevent potential hazards and costly repairs. Commonly, worn-out struts manifest warning signs such as unusual knocking noises originating from the suspension, uneven tires worn due to improper alignment, and a discernibly rougher ride quality. If your vehicle starts to nose dive upon braking, sways or leans on turns, or struggles to absorb bumps effectively, these are clear indicators that the struts might fail. Addressing these issues promptly is vital, as neglect can lead to decreased ride comfort, impaired handling, and heightened safety risks, especially during sudden stops or emergency maneuvers.

Comparing Strut Types: What’s Best for Your Vehicle?
Choosing the correct strut type depends on your vehicle type, driving habits, and performance expectations. Gas struts are typically preferred for everyday vehicles because they provide a smooth and comfortable ride, balancing performance with efficiency. In contrast, coilover struts, known for their adjustability and superior handling dynamics, are often sought after by performance enthusiasts and those looking to enhance their vehicle’s sportiness. Air struts, offering adaptability and luxury ride quality, are ideal for high-end cars. Evaluating your specific needs will guide you in selecting the best struts to ensure your vehicle performs optimally for the long term.
The Process of Strut Replacement: What to Expect
The procedure for replacing struts is detailed and requires precision and expertise. It involves lifting the car, carefully removing the worn-out struts, and installing the new ones while ensuring the vehicle’s suspension geometry is correctly aligned. This process typically takes a few hours but restores your vehicle’s safety and performance. Choosing the Right Holster for Your Needs
The foundation of concealed carry comfort starts with selecting the right belt holsters. Given the diversity of styles and materials, finding a holster that caters to your daily activities while maintaining comfort is crucial. Popular options include IWB (Inside the Waistband) and OWB (Outside the Waistband) holsters, each offering distinct benefits. For instance, IWB holsters offer superior concealment due to their close fit with the body, while OWB holsters often provide increased comfort during extended wear periods.
When selecting a holster, consider factors such as the retention level, adjustability, and how it complements your existing wardrobe. A reliable retention mechanism ensures your firearm remains secure during various movements. The right holster should function like an accessory seamlessly integrating into your daily attire. By prioritizing comfort and discretion, holsters enhance peace of mind, acting as a steadfast cornerstone of your concealed carry strategy.

Wardrobe Considerations for Concealment
Selecting the right wardrobe is critical for maintaining adequate concealment. The aim is to blend your firearm seamlessly with your attire, ensuring discretion. Consider slightly looser-fitting clothing that comfortably drapes over your firearm, especially around the chest and waist, where printing is more likely.
Layering clothing can effectively obscure outlines without compromising your style. Jackets, cardigans, and vests add an extra layer of concealment. Additionally, fabric patterns, such as plaid or dark colors, can help break up the outline of your firearm. Developing a well-thought-out wardrobe that integrates seamlessly with concealed carry objectives enhances confidence and discretion in diverse settings.
